The Power of Cultural Strengths

When families tap into their cultural heritage, they’re not just holding onto traditions for nostalgia's sake. They’re using them as a lifeline. You know what I mean? It’s like having a toolkit filled with values, traditions, and community support that helps them get through life’s curveballs. Think about it: how often do family gatherings reinforce a sense of belonging?

Imagine this scenario: a family faces a financial crisis. Instead of feeling isolated, they lean on their community — whether it’s a church group, extended family, or cultural organizations. These networks often provide not just emotional backing, but tangible resources, like shared meals or financial support. This idea illustrates the beauty of cultural resilience: it isn’t about struggling alone but rather redefining what support looks like in times of need.

Finding Solutions in Heritage

What’s particularly fascinating is how cultural factors can enhance problem-solving abilities. Families that practice cultural resilience are often more adept at navigating conflicts because they draw on a deep well of solutions inspired by their heritage. For instance, traditional conflict resolution methods might emphasize dialogue and consensus, rather than confrontation, showing how deeply rooted values can influence behavior positively.

It’s like a code of conduct, written through generations, that guides families on how to deal with life’s bumps in the road.
